How to Change Ringtone on MOTOROLA Moto G56 5G: Step-by-Step Guide

3 connectionsΒ·4 entities in this videoβAccessing Sound Settings
- βοΈ Begin by opening the Settings app on your Moto G56 5G.
- π Navigate to and select the Sound & Vibration option from the main settings menu.
Managing Ringtones
- πΆ Within Sound & Vibration, locate and tap on the Ringtone & Sound section.
- π± You will see options to set ringtones for both the regular SIM card and the eSIM.
Selecting and Setting a Ringtone
- π΅ Tap on the desired SIM card to view a list of pre-installed ringtones.
- π« The option 'None' is available to disable any sound for incoming calls.
- π At the bottom of the list, you can find an option to select your own custom ringtone from downloaded files.
- βΆοΈ To preview a ringtone, simply tap on it to hear how it sounds.
- β Once you've chosen a ringtone, ensure it is marked and confirm by tapping 'OK' to save the changes.
- π¬ The device will immediately reflect the new ringtone, ready to notify you of incoming calls.
